DAVEY v. PEPPERIDGE FARMS, INC.


180 Conn. 469 (1980)

PIERRE DAVEY v. PEPPERIDGE FARMS, INC., ET AL.

Supreme Court of Connecticut.

Decision released May 6, 1980.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Robert R. Sheldon, with whom, on the brief, was T. Paul Tremont, for the appellant (plaintiff).

William F. Gallagher, with whom were Elizabeth A. Dorsey and, on the brief, John R. McGrail, for the appellee (defendant Leroy A. Spinner).

COTTER, C. J., LOISELLE, BOGDANSKI, PETERS and F. HENNESSY, JS.


BOGDANSKI, J.

On December 19, 1975, the plaintiff brought an action in negligence against Pepperidge Farms, Inc., Harry Maring, Jr., Inc., the Connecticut Light and Power Company, Dico-Side-O-Matic Hoist Company and Leroy A. Spinner. On August 8, 1979, the trial court granted the defendant Spinner's motion for summary judgment. From that judgment, the plaintiff has appealed.
